Примечание.
Для доступа к этой странице требуется авторизация. Вы можете попробовать войти или изменить каталоги.
Для доступа к этой странице требуется авторизация. Вы можете попробовать изменить каталоги.
Программное обеспечение клиента дает возможность клиентским компьютерам подключаться к экземпляру Microsoft SQL Server по сети. «Клиент» — это клиентская часть приложения, использующая службы, предоставленные сервером, например Компонент SQL Server Database Engine. Компьютер, на котором находится приложение, называется client computer.
В простейшем случае клиент SQL Server может находиться на том же самом компьютере, где находится экземпляр SQL Server. Однако обычно клиент подключается к одному или более удаленным серверам через сеть. Архитектура клиент-сервер SQL Server позволяет ему прозрачно управлять множеством клиентов и серверов в сети. Конфигурации клиента по умолчанию достаточно для большинства ситуаций.
Клиенты SQL Server могут включать приложения различных типов, например:
Потребители OLE DB
Эти приложения подключаются к экземпляру SQL Server с помощью поставщика OLE DB для собственного клиента SQL Server. Поставщик OLE DB является посредником между SQL Server и приложениями клиента, которые потребляют данные SQL Server как набор строк OLE DB. Служебная программа командной строки sqlcmd и Среда SQL Server Management Studio — это примеры приложений OLE DB.
Приложения ODBC
Эти приложения включают клиентские программы, созданные с предыдущими версиями SQL Server, такие как osql программа командной строки, а также другие приложения, которые используют драйвер ODBC SQL Server Native Client для подключения к экземпляру SQL Server.
Клиенты DB-Library
Эти приложения включают программу командной строки SQL Server isql и клиентские программы, записанные в библиотеку DB-Library. Поддержка SQL Server для клиентских приложений, использующих DB-Library, ограничена функциями Microsoft SQL Server 7.0.
Примечание |
|---|
Хотя компонент Компонент SQL Server Database Engine до сих пор поддерживает соединения из существующих приложений, использующих API-интерфейсы DB-Library и Embedded SQL, файлы или документация, необходимые для разработки приложений с использованием этих API, не предоставляются. В следующей версии компонента Компонент SQL Server Database Engine не будут поддерживаться соединения приложений DB-Library или Embedded SQL. Не используйте DB-Library или Embedded SQL для разработки новых приложений. Удалите все зависимости от DB-Library или Embedded SQL при модификации существующих приложений. Вместо этих API используйте пространство имен SQLClient или такой API, как OLE DB или ODBC. SQL Server не включает DB-Library DLL, необходимую для выполнения этих приложений. Для запуска приложений DB-Library или Embedded SQL необходимо иметь доступ к DLL-библиотеке DB-Library для SQL Server 6.5, SQL Server 7.0 или SQL Server 2000. |
Управление клиентом заключается главным образом в настройке его подключения к компонентам сервера SQL Server — независимо от типа приложения. В зависимости от требований сайта управление клиентами может варьироваться от небольшого числа операций после ввода имени сервера до построения библиотеки записей пользовательских конфигураций, чтобы обеспечить соответствие в разнообразной среде с несколькими серверами.
DLL-файл собственного клиента SQL Server содержит сетевые библиотеки и устанавливается программой установки. Сетевые протоколы не включаются во время установки новых экземпляров SQL Server. При обновлении экземпляров включаются предварительно включенные протоколы. Основные сетевые протоколы устанавливаются как часть установки Windows (или через элемент «Сетевые подключения» панели управления). Следующие инструменты используются для управления клиентами SQL Server.
Диспетчер конфигурации SQL Server
И клиент, и компоненты сети сервера управляются с помощью диспетчера конфигурации SQL Server, который объединяет программу сети SQL Server, программу сети клиента SQL Server и диспетчер служб предыдущих версий. Диспетчер конфигурации SQL Server является оснасткой консоли управления Microsoft (MMC). Кроме того, он отображается как узел в оснастке Windows «Управление компьютером». С помощью диспетчера конфигурации SQL Server отдельные сетевые библиотеки можно включить, отключить, настроить и упорядочить по приоритету.
Установка
Запустите программу установки SQL Server и установите сетевые компоненты на компьютере клиента. Отдельные сетевые библиотеки могут быть включены или отключены во время установки, когда установка начата из командной строки.
Администратор источников данных ODBC
С помощью администратора источников данных ODBC можно создавать и изменять источники данных ODBC на компьютерах, работающих под управлением операционной системы Microsoft Windows.
В этом разделе
Настройка клиентских протоколов
Открытие администратора источника данных ODBC
Проверка версии драйвера ODBC для SQL Server (Windows)
Примечание